Arhhhg too many buttons/keys
The only games to have more than 6 buttons in the classic era of gaming were flight simulators. Now it seems their isn't enough keys on the keyboard to accommodate new release games. The last game I played I had to rebind 28 different key configurations, even the game pad had multi-functional buttons. Just whats going on. It seems like a natural progression, the newer the game the more buttons it needs to play it. Games are not getting any more complex, just the programmers getting lazier. This time next year your going to have to control one pad in each hand whilst clenching your butt cheeks on a third to switch weapons.
